Computer simulation of Poisson's ratio of soft polydisperse discs at zero temperature (1504.02290v1)

Published 9 Apr 2015 in physics.comp-ph, cond-mat.soft, and cs.CE

Abstract: A simple algorithm is proposed for studies of structural and elastic properties in the presence of structural disorder at zero temperature. The algorithm is used to determine the properties of the polydisperse soft disc system. It is shown that the Poisson's ratio of the system essentially depends on the size polydispersity parameter - larger polydispersity implies larger Poisson's ratio. In the presence of any size polidispersity the Poisson's ratio increases also when the interactions between the particles tend to the hard potential.
